Overview

Manarola is one of the five UNESCO-listed villages of Italy's Cinque Terre on the Ligurian coast, famous for its pastel houses stacked on a cliff above a tiny harbor. It is the oldest of the five villages and the heart of local wine culture, and its skyline seen from the Nessun Dorma terrace is one of the most photographed views in Italy. The village is small, so a few hours are enough, and most visitors come as a day trip.

Practical info

Reach Manarola by regional train on the La Spezia–Levanto line; a Cinque Terre Train Card is convenient if you hop between villages and hike (fares and covered sections vary by demand band — check the latest). To dodge crowds, aim for early morning or late afternoon; late April–May and late September are the pleasant shoulder seasons.
